2) FUNDING STILL AVAILABLE FOR STUDENT ORGANIZATIONS:
If your organization is looking for additional funding sources to "meet ends meet" please consider applying for funds available through the PEPSI FUND. This fund seeks to provide a unique, and flexible funding source to UNI student organizations, and to supplement those monies already available from other sources (e.g. NISG, Intercollegiate Academics Fund, etc.). To that end, the fund's criteria promote unique and innovative programming, and the idea that requests will be evaluated based upon merit rather than a strict set of prescriptive guidelines. Some general goals of the fund include maximum dispersion of monies across organizations and promoting cooperation among student organizations in programming efforts.

Secondly, Northern Iowa Student Government is taking submissions for advertising on the public monitors in Maucker Union. Recognized
student organizations and university departments may advertise events for up to two weeks at a time. The required format for playback is
a still, 1024x768 (4:3 aspect ratio) frame in JPEG format.
